The Multi-Mag flowmeter was tested by the Water Research Centre, (WRc), a highly respected organization with strong ties to international regulatory, utility and industrial concerns. WRc was asked by several large water companies in the United Kingdom to evaluate the Multi-Mag's ability to accurately measure flow in ideal and non-ideal flow conditions. Results of the comprehensive testing indicated that the Multi-Mag performed to published specifications. The findings of the report are summarized by the WRc statement, "The Marsh-McBirney Multi-Mag should be considered as a useful alternative to a full bore magmeter in many situations."
